发布时间:2022-07-25 15:45:47
全微程序设计团队是一家专注于JAVA/PYTHON/PHP/ASP/安卓/小程序开发的软件开发团队,十年开发经验让我身经百战,若您有需求而我们恰好专业。
同时,我们也有文稿文档代写服务,文档降重润文服务,好评如潮,期待您的光临哦。
程序编号:zyjsp011学生公寓管理系统第二版
包含内容:
程序+功能说明+运行截图+演示视频
功能说明:
按学号或姓名查询学生基本信息;可以添加修改或删除学生;按宿舍号查询学生的住宿信息;对学生的住宿信息进行添加,更新,修改
演示视频链接:https://pan.baidu.com/s/18w06cis8uoNtxz_OHN63tw
提取码:q99k
--来自百度网盘超级会员V7的分享
b站视频链接:https://www.bilibili.com/video/BV1Y34y1H7Pc/?vd_source=a0cf188a8ba5888058730ec24e98bebe
开发框架:JSP+SERVELT
数据库说明:
学生数据表中文字段:学号,密码,姓名,账号,学生id,班级,宿舍号
学生数据表英文字段:stunumber,password,name,username,id,classinfo,dornum
字段名 | 解释 | 类型 | 长度 | 是否为空 | 是否主键 |
stunumber | 学号 | varchar | 255 | 是 | 否 |
password | 密码 | varchar | 255 | 是 | 否 |
name | 姓名 | varchar | 255 | 是 | 否 |
username | 账号 | varchar | 255 | 是 | 否 |
id | 学生id | int | 11 | 否 | 是 |
classinfo | 班级 | varchar | 255 | 是 | 否 |
dornum | 宿舍号 | varchar | 255 | 是 | 否 |
管理员数据表中文字段:管理员id,账号,密码
管理员数据表英文字段:id,username,password
字段名 | 解释 | 类型 | 长度 | 是否为空 | 是否主键 |
id | 管理员id | int | 11 | 否 | 是 |
username | 账号 | varchar | 255 | 是 | 否 |
password | 密码 | varchar | 255 | 是 | 否 |
宿舍数据表中文字段:宿舍号,宿舍id,地点
宿舍数据表英文字段:name,id,address
字段含义 | 字段内容 | 是否关联 | 数据为空 | 类型说明 |
宿舍号 | name | 无关联 | 可为空 | 字符串 |
宿舍id | id | 无关联 | 必填项 | 数字 |
地点 | address | 无关联 | 可为空 | 字符串 |
用户在系统中可以删除系统中不必要的宿舍信息,通过系统的登录验证后,跳转到宿舍管理页面。可以查看所有的宿舍信息,在对应的宿舍信息后方有宿舍信息的操作按钮。包括了修改和删除操作,点击删除按钮,可以将对应的宿舍id信息通过GET的方法提交到服务器中。通过deletedormitory?id=宿舍id的GET地址将id信息提交到宿舍控制层中,在控制层中调用entity的delete方法进行宿舍信息的删除。删除宿舍信息成功后,宿舍数据表中的数据将被删除。返回页面提示信息删除宿舍成功。该部分核心代码如下:
// 输出日志,表示当前正在执行DormitoryService.deleteDormitory方法
logger.debug("DormitoryService.deleteDormitory ......");
// 根据id调用Dormitorydao的deleteByPrimaryKey方法,删除Dormitory
Dormitorydao.deleteByPrimaryKey(id);
request.setAttribute("message", "删除宿舍成功");
删除宿舍后,给出删除宿舍成功的提示信息,提示信息如图所示。
用户在系统中可以删除系统中不必要的宿舍信息,通过系统的登录验证后,跳转到宿舍管理页面。可以查看所有的宿舍信息,在对应的宿舍信息后方有宿舍信息的操作按钮。包括了修改和删除操作,点击删除按钮,可以将对应的宿舍id信息通过GET的方法提交到服务器中。通过deletedormitory?id=宿舍id的GET地址将id信息提交到宿舍控制层中,在控制层中调用entity的delete方法进行宿舍信息的删除。删除宿舍信息成功后,宿舍数据表中的数据将被删除。返回页面提示信息删除宿舍成功。该部分核心代码如下:
// 输出日志,表示当前正在执行DormitoryService.deleteDormitory方法
logger.debug("DormitoryService.deleteDormitory ......");
// 根据id调用Dormitorydao的deleteByPrimaryKey方法,删除Dormitory
Dormitorydao.deleteByPrimaryKey(id);
request.setAttribute("message", "删除宿舍成功");
删除宿舍后,给出删除宿舍成功的提示信息,提示信息如图所示。
用户在系统中可以删除系统中不必要的宿舍信息,通过系统的登录验证后,跳转到宿舍管理页面。可以查看所有的宿舍信息,在对应的宿舍信息后方有宿舍信息的操作按钮。包括了修改和删除操作,点击删除按钮,可以将对应的宿舍id信息通过GET的方法提交到服务器中。通过deletedormitory?id=宿舍id的GET地址将id信息提交到宿舍控制层中,在控制层中调用entity的delete方法进行宿舍信息的删除。删除宿舍信息成功后,宿舍数据表中的数据将被删除。返回页面提示信息删除宿舍成功。该部分核心代码如下:
// 输出日志,表示当前正在执行DormitoryService.deleteDormitory方法
logger.debug("DormitoryService.deleteDormitory ......");
// 根据id调用Dormitorydao的deleteByPrimaryKey方法,删除Dormitory
Dormitorydao.deleteByPrimaryKey(id);
request.setAttribute("message", "删除宿舍成功");
删除宿舍后,给出删除宿舍成功的提示信息,提示信息如图所示。
测试管理员管理表
测试用例 | 方案 | 输入数据 | 预期结果 | 测试结果 |
---|---|---|---|---|
管理管理员测试用例 | 在管理员查询页面,输入关键字进行查询 | 搜索管理员关键字 | 返回管理员搜索结果 | 返回管理员搜索结果 |
测试管理员管理表
测试用例 | 方案 | 输入数据 | 预期结果 | 测试结果 |
---|---|---|---|---|
管理管理员测试用例 | 在管理员查询页面,输入关键字进行查询 | 搜索管理员关键字 | 返回管理员搜索结果 | 返回管理员搜索结果 |
测试管理员管理表
测试用例 | 方案 | 输入数据 | 预期结果 | 测试结果 |
---|---|---|---|---|
管理管理员测试用例 | 在管理员查询页面,输入关键字进行查询 | 搜索管理员关键字 | 返回管理员搜索结果 | 返回管理员搜索结果 |
表添加管理员测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否通过 |
---|---|---|---|---|---|---|
TEST_1 | 用户在系统中对管理员进行添加,通过菜单栏进入添加管理员页面,输入详细的管理员信息,提交到管理员控制层进行添加操作 | 从页面获取管理员详细信息,提交到服务器,调用insert语句完成管理员添加操作 | 获取完整管理员信息,点击添加按钮,完成管理员表单提交 | 数据库中更新出管理员的信息,页面给出提示添加管理员成功信息 | 数据库中更新出管理员的信息,页面给出提示添加管理员成功信息 | 通过 |
表添加管理员测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否通过 |
---|---|---|---|---|---|---|
TEST_1 | 用户在系统中对管理员进行添加,通过菜单栏进入添加管理员页面,输入详细的管理员信息,提交到管理员控制层进行添加操作 | 从页面获取管理员详细信息,提交到服务器,调用insert语句完成管理员添加操作 | 获取完整管理员信息,点击添加按钮,完成管理员表单提交 | 数据库中更新出管理员的信息,页面给出提示添加管理员成功信息 | 数据库中更新出管理员的信息,页面给出提示添加管理员成功信息 | 通过 |
表添加管理员测试表
测试用例 | 用例描述 | 功能内容 | 用户操作 | 预期结果 | 实际结果 | 是否通过 |
---|---|---|---|---|---|---|
TEST_1 | 用户在系统中对管理员进行添加,通过菜单栏进入添加管理员页面,输入详细的管理员信息,提交到管理员控制层进行添加操作 | 从页面获取管理员详细信息,提交到服务器,调用insert语句完成管理员添加操作 | 获取完整管理员信息,点击添加按钮,完成管理员表单提交 | 数据库中更新出管理员的信息,页面给出提示添加管理员成功信息 | 数据库中更新出管理员的信息,页面给出提示添加管理员成功信息 | 通过 |
测试学生添加表
测试用例 | 方案 | 输入数据 | 预期结果 | 测试结果 |
---|---|---|---|---|
添加学生测试用例 | 在添加学生页面输入完整的学生信息,包括宿舍号,学生id,账号,密码,姓名,学号,班级,点击添加按钮进行测试 | 宿舍号,学生id,账号,密码,姓名,学号,班级 | 添加学生成功 | 添加学生成功 |
测试学生添加表
测试用例 | 方案 | 输入数据 | 预期结果 | 测试结果 |
---|---|---|---|---|
添加学生测试用例 | 在添加学生页面输入完整的学生信息,包括宿舍号,学生id,账号,密码,姓名,学号,班级,点击添加按钮进行测试 | 宿舍号,学生id,账号,密码,姓名,学号,班级 | 添加学生成功 | 添加学生成功 |
测试学生添加表
测试用例 | 方案 | 输入数据 | 预期结果 | 测试结果 |
---|---|---|---|---|
添加学生测试用例 | 在添加学生页面输入完整的学生信息,包括宿舍号,学生id,账号,密码,姓名,学号,班级,点击添加按钮进行测试 | 宿舍号,学生id,账号,密码,姓名,学号,班级 | 添加学生成功 | 添加学生成功 |
专业程序代做
为你量身定制的程序设计
诚信经营,我们将尽心尽力为你完成指定功能
十年程序经验,尽在全微程序设计